Subject: [PATCH 2/2] tools: Add a toplevel Makefile

Add a Makefile with all the targets under tools/. Make perf the default
one and add a minimalistic Makefile to slub/ for completeness.

diff --git a/tools/Makefile b/tools/Makefile
new file mode 100644
index 000000000000..97631367e0db
--- /dev/null
+++ b/tools/Makefile
@@ -0,0 +1,24 @@
+include scripts/Makefile.lib
+
+perf firewire lguest slub usb virtio: FORCE
+ $(QUIET_SUBDIR0)$@/ $(QUIET_SUBDIR1)
+
+cpupower: FORCE
+ $(QUIET_SUBDIR0)power/$@/ $(QUIET_SUBDIR1)
+
+turbostat x86_energy_perf_policy: FORCE
+ $(QUIET_SUBDIR0)power/x86/$@/ $(QUIET_SUBDIR1)
+
+firewire_clean lguest_clean perf_clean slub_clean usb_clean virtio_clean:
+ $(QUIET_SUBDIR0)$(@:_clean=)/ $(QUIET_SUBDIR1) clean
+
+cp_clean:
+ $(QUIET_SUBDIR0)power/cpupower/ $(QUIET_SUBDIR1) clean
+
+turbostat_clean x86_energy_perf_policy_clean:
+ $(QUIET_SUBDIR0)power/x86/$(@:_clean=)/ $(QUIET_SUBDIR1) clean
+
+clean: cp_clean firewire_clean lguest_clean perf_clean slub_clean turbostat_clean \
+ usb_clean virtio_clean x86_energy_perf_policy_clean
+
+.PHONY: FORCE
diff --git a/tools/slub/Makefile b/tools/slub/Makefile
new file mode 100644
index 000000000000..b2cf6b467bbe
--- /dev/null
+++ b/tools/slub/Makefile
@@ -0,0 +1,4 @@
+slabinfo: slabinfo.c
+
+clean:
+ rm -rf slabinfo
